## Break-Glass: Ormery Legacy Layer

Support folks: the old Grapnel ORM refactor is mid-flight, so some Cindervale tables exist in both old and new mappings. If a data-fix is urgent and the migration tooling is down, break-glass access lets you hit the write path directly. Log every use in the Refactor channel. To open the break-glass credential store, enter the passphrase below.

unlock words, tajog-yagug: fraael-fenwyn-julvan

# Approvals — Fareweave Rules Engine

All changes to shipping-fee rules in Fareweave require two approvals: one from the platform team and one from pricing. Rules are versioned; a merged rule activates only after the nightly validation run passes against the Harlowe test catalog. Reviewers should confirm that zone overrides don't conflict with the flat-rate table. Final sign-off authority for any fee rule touching international zones rests with the person named below.

approver of hahaf-hahaf = Druion Druius Kasax Eliox

Subject: Read-replica lag alarm — ownership handoff

As of this week, the Cobalt Harbor read-replica lag alarm (threshold 45s, evaluated per replica) has a new owner. The alarm config lives in `ops/alarms/replica_lag.yaml`; any change to thresholds or suppression windows requires code review plus a note in the runbook. Historical tuning rationale is documented in the Harborline wiki. When reviewing related changes, route questions and request final approval from the new owner listed below.

account owner for tafog-tajeg: Holix Frador

## Building Access — Spares Room (Hullbrook Annex)

Contractors: the spare hardware room is down the east corridor on the ground floor, third door on the left. Sign in at the front desk first and grab a visitor lanyard. Anything you take out, jot it in the blue logbook — yes, even the little stuff. The door self-locks, so don't wedge it. To get in, punch in the code below.

staff pass of hagug-taguf = bdg-HJ-9

Alert: Retention sweeper backlog — Vaultrim

The Vaultrim data-retention sweeper has fallen more than 24 hours behind schedule. Expired records may still appear in customer exports until the sweep completes. No data is at risk of premature deletion. If customers ask about lingering records, reference the talking points on the internal page below.

runbook for yadup-fahif: https://jira.qorvelcorp.internal/spaces/spaces/spaces/b46212397071